Join a curator for a 90-minute guided tour of Fort Mackinac to learn how the fort’s military purpose evolved over time. You’ll examine everything from original 18th century fortifications, built by British soldiers during the Revolution, to amenities added for American troops during the height of 19th century tourism. Along the way, learn more about Fort Mackinac’s central role in the War of 1812 and the creation of the country’s second national park.
